Abstract

This project objects to carry out a description of an Urban Park formation, in this case, it is the Ourinhos’s Ecological Park - SP to value how its became a public area after being a private one, just as its management and current ambient importance. The Ecological Park is located at the urban area in Ourinhos, south west of São Paulo’s State and it stands out for presents forest fragment (Atlantic forest of interior) an important green public area with a big ecological worth (since it gets important Atlantic forest native species) and social for recreation and leisure. This study intends to identify the reasons which leaded the Public power to get interested for this area and how happened the dispossession process for its becoming a protected unit. At the same time we will value which functions this municipal Park can offer and the management of this important green area. In this way, this research will contribute for studies of protected areas in urban spaces aiming to subsidize the management and the ambient planning.
